Krajewska J, Zub K, Słowikowski A, Zatoński T. Chronic rhinosinusitis in cystic fibrosis: a review of therapeutic options. Eur Arch Otorhinolaryngol 2022; 279:1-24. [PMID: 34296343 PMCID: PMC8739462 DOI: 10.1007/s00405-021-06875-6] [Citation(s) in RCA: 8] [Impact Index Per Article: 4.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/07/2021] [Accepted: 05/06/2021] [Indexed: 11/25/2022]
Abstract
PURPOSE Chronic rhinosinusitis (CRS) is observed in almost 100% of patients with cystic fibrosis (CF). CF-related CRS treatment is extremely challenging because of the underlying genetic defect leading to its development. CRS in CF is often refractory to standard therapy, while recurrences after surgical treatment are inevitable in the majority of patients. This study provides a precise review of the current knowledge regarding possible therapeutic options for CF-related CRS. METHODS The Medline and Web of Science databases were searched without a time limit using the terms "cystic fibrosis" in conjunction with "otorhinolaryngological manifestation", "rhinology" and "sinusitis". RESULTS Precise guidelines for CF-induced CRS therapy are lacking due to the lack of large cohort randomized controlled trials. None of the existing therapeutic agents has already been recommended for CRS in CF. Therapy targeting the underlying genetic defect, intranasal dornase alfa administration, and topical delivery of colistin and tobramycin showed promising results in CF-related CRS therapy. Besides the potential effectiveness of nasal steroids, strong recommendations for their usage in CF have not been provided yet. Systemic corticosteroid usage is controversial due to its potential negative influence on pulmonary disease. Ibuprofen revealed some positive effects on CF-related CRS in molecular and small cohort studies. Intranasal irrigation with saline solutions could relieve sinonasal symptoms. Nasal decongestants are not recommended. Endoscopic sinus surgery is the first-line surgical option for refractory CRS. Extensive surgical approaches should be considered as they could improve long-term outcomes in CRS. CONCLUSION Further studies are warranted to establish consensus for CF-related CRS therapy.

Johnson JR, Hwang PH, Nayak JV, Patel ZM. Comparison of endoscopic sinus surgery timing in lung transplant patients with cystic fibrosis. Int Forum Allergy Rhinol 2021; 12:821-827. [PMID: 34875144 DOI: 10.1002/alr.22935]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/06/2021] [Revised: 10/17/2021] [Accepted: 12/06/2021] [Indexed: 11/06/2022]
Abstract
BACKGROUND No studies have investigated when endoscopic sinus surgery (ESS) is best performed in lung transplant patients with cystic fibrosis (CF). We sought to examine the effects of ESS timing on pulmonary health in this population. METHODS A retrospective review of all adult lung transplant patients with CF who underwent ESS at our academic medical center over a near 25-year period was performed. Patients were split into two groups based on median time from lung transplantation to ESS. Twenty-three patients were included (12 ESS early and 11 ESS delayed). Outcomes included changes in pulmonary function tests (PFTs) from baseline, pre-operative to post-operative measurements, the number and duration of hospitalizations for pulmonary exacerbations, and the number of antibiotic courses used specifically to treat pulmonary exacerbations during the 12 months before and after ESS. RESULTS Baseline demographics, operative history, and pulmonary function characteristics were similar between groups. While the ESS early group saw significant improvement from pre-operative percent predicted FEV1 (ppFEV1 ) at 12 months post-operatively (CI: 0.729 - 11.452, P = 0.030), there were no significant post-operative PFT changes for the ESS delayed group. Post-operative improvement in FEV1 and ppFEV1 at 12 months was significantly higher for the ESS early group relative to the ESS delayed group (CI: 0.010 - 0.583, P = 0.043; CI: 1.240 - 16.692, P = 0.025; respectively). The ESS early group had a significant reduction in the need for total antibiotic courses compared to the ESS delayed group (ESS early median: -1, IQR: -1.5 to -0.5 vs ESS delayed median: 0, IQR: 0 to 0; P = 0.027). CONCLUSION Earlier ESS interventions following lung transplantation may improve pulmonary function and attenuate pulmonary exacerbations in CF patients. This article is protected by copyright. DiMango E, Overdevest J, Keating C, Francis SF, Dansky D, Gudis D. Effect of highly effective modulator treatment on sinonasal symptoms in cystic fibrosis. J Cyst Fibros 2020; 20:460-463. [PMID: 32694034 DOI: 10.1016/j.jcf.2020.07.002] [Citation(s) in RCA: 50] [Impact Index Per Article: 12.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/15/2020] [Revised: 06/10/2020] [Accepted: 07/06/2020] [Indexed: 11/28/2022]
Abstract
BACKGROUND Elexacaftor-tezacaftor-ivacaftor is a highly effective modulator for cystic fibrosis (CF) patients homozygous or heterozygous for F508del. Effects of the drug on sinonasal symptoms have not been studied. METHODS Adult participants were prospectively evaluated at baseline and after three months of treatment using validated questionnaires assessing sinonasal symptoms (SNOT-22) and CF-related quality of life (CFQ-R). RESULTS Forty-three participants completed the study; 23 were taking other CF transmembrane conductance (CFTR) modulators at the time of study participation. There was a significant improvement in mean SNOT-22 from 34.8 (29.4-40, 95% confidence interval) to 24.4 (19.9-29.0) (p = 0.000003) and in the Respiratory domain of the CFQR from 60.6 (57.1-64.1) to 83.3 (79.4-87.2) (p = 0.0000002), both achieving a minimal clinically important difference. Patients previously taking CFTR modulators experienced a greater benefit in sinonasal and respiratory symptoms. CONCLUSIONS Elexacaftor-tezacaftor-ivacaftor is associated with significant improvement in sinonasal symptoms; previous use of CFTR modulators is associated with greater benefit.

Lazio MS, Luparello P, Mannelli G, Santoro GP, Bresci S, Braggion C, Gallo O, Maggiore G. Quality of Life and Impact of Endoscopic Sinus Surgery in Adult Patients With Cystic Fibrosis. Am J Rhinol Allergy 2019; 33:413-419. [DOI: 10.1177/1945892419839260]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/15/2022]
Abstract
Background Cystic fibrosis (CF) is the most common autosomal recessive disease in Caucasian population. Due to its pathological mechanism, chronic rhino sinusitis (CRS) associated or not with nasal polyposis usually occurs in adults and affects close to one-half of all CF patients. The goal of our work was to evaluate the impact of endoscopic sinus surgery (ESS) in the quality of life (QoL) of the CF patients and demonstrate an improvement of the functional outcomes in the patients undergoing the surgical procedure rather than in the not treated ones. Methodology: We studied 54 adult patients affected by CF. Lund–Kennedy, Lund–Mackay scores, and Sino-Nasal Outcome Test-22 (SNOT-22) were analyzed. Results Twenty-two (40.7%) of the 54 CF patients underwent ESS. This group presented more likely complaints consistent with CRS. Lund–Kennedy and Lund–Mackay scores appeared higher in the ESS group: 10 (range of 6–12) and 16 (range of 12–20), respectively. SNOT-22 showed median values for non-ESS and ESS group of 17.5 (range of 3–68) and 44 (range of 10–73), respectively. Conclusions ESS represents the best option to improve clinical QoL of CF patients who do not response to conventional medical therapy.

Tipirneni KE, Woodworth BA. Medical and Surgical Advancements in the Management of Cystic Fibrosis Chronic Rhinosinusitis. CURRENT OTORHINOLARYNGOLOGY REPORTS 2017; 5:24-34. [PMID: 28989817 PMCID: PMC5626435 DOI: 10.1007/s40136-017-0139-3] [Citation(s) in RCA: 33] [Impact Index Per Article: 4.7]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/20/2022]
Abstract
PURPOSE OF REVIEW The purpose of this review is to provide otolaryngologists with the most up-to-date advancements in both the medical and surgical management of CF-related sinus disease. RECENT FINDINGS Recent studies have supported more aggressive CRS management, often with a combination of both medical and surgical therapies. Comprehensive treatment strategies have been shown to reduce hospital admissions secondary to pulmonary exacerbations in addition to improving CRS symptoms. Still, current management strategies are lacking in both high-level evidence and standardized guidelines. SUMMARY The unified airway model describes the bi-directional relationship between the upper and lower airways as a single functional unit and suggests that CRS may play a pivotal role in both the development and progression of lower airway disease. Current strategies for CF CRS focus primarily on amelioration of symptoms with antibiotics, nasal saline and/or topical medicated irrigations, and surgery. However, there are no definitive management guidelines and there remains a persistent need for additional studies. Nevertheless, otolaryngologists have a significant role in the overall management of CF, which requires a multi-disciplinary approach and a combination of both surgical and medical interventions for optimal outcomes of airway disease. Here we present a review of currently available literature and summarize medical and surgical therapies best suited for the management of CF-related sinus disease.

Bock JM, Schien M, Fischer C, Naehrlich L, Kaeding M, Guntinas-Lichius O, Gerber A, Arnold C, Mainz JG. Importance to question sinonasal symptoms and to perform rhinoscopy and rhinomanometry in cystic fibrosis patients. Pediatr Pulmonol 2017; 52:167-174. [PMID: 27893197 DOI: 10.1002/ppul.23613] [Citation(s) in RCA: 10]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/18/2016] [Revised: 09/02/2016] [Accepted: 09/19/2016] [Indexed: 12/11/2022]
Abstract
OBJECTIVES Cystic fibrosis (CF) patients almost regularly reveal sinonasal pathology. The purpose of this study was to assess association between objective and subjective measurements of sinonasal involvement comparing nasal airflow obtained by active anterior rhinomanometry (AAR), nasal endoscopic findings, and symptoms assessed with the Sino-Nasal Outcome Test-20 (SNOT-20). METHODS Nasal cavities were explored by anterior rigid rhinoscopy and findings were compared to inspiratory nasal airflow measured by AAR to quantify nasal patency and subjective health-related quality of life in sinonasal disease obtained with the SNOT-20 questionnaire. Relations to upper and lower airway colonization with Pseudomonas aeruginosa, medical treatment, and sinonasal surgery were analysed. RESULTS A total of 124 CF patients were enrolled (mean age 19.9 ± 10.4 years, range 4-65 years). A significant association of detection of nasal polyposis (NP) in rhinoscopy was found with increased primary nasal symptoms (PNS) which include "nasal obstruction," "sneezing," "runny nose," "thick nasal discharge," and "reduced sense of smell." At the same time patients with pathologically decreased airflow neither showed elevated SNOT-20 scores nor abnormal rhinoscopic findings. Altogether, rhinomanometric and rhinoscopic findings are not significantly related. CONCLUSIONS Among SNOT-20 scores the PNS subscore is related to rhinoscopically detected polyposis and sinonasal secretion. Therefore, we recommend including short questions regarding PNS into CF-routine care. At the same time our results show that a high inspiratory airflow is not associated with a good sensation of nasal patency. Altogether, rhinomanometry is not required within routine CF-care, but it can be interesting as an outcome parameter within clinical trials. Abstract
Respiratory system involvement in cystic fibrosis is the leading cause of morbidity and mortality. Defects in the cystic fibrosis transmembrane regulator (CFTR) gene throughout the sinopulmonary tract result in recurrent infections with a variety of organisms including Pseudomonas aeruginosa, methicillin-resistant Staphylococcus aureus, and nontuberculous mycobacteria. Lung disease occurs earlier in life than once thought and ideal methods of monitoring lung function, decline, or improvement with therapy are debated. Treatment of sinopulmonary disease may include physiotherapy, mucus-modifying and antiinflammatory agents, antimicrobials, and surgery. In the new era of personalized medicine, CFTR correctors and potentiators may change the course of disease.

Weber RK, Hosemann W. Comprehensive review on endonasal endoscopic sinus surgery. GMS CURRENT TOPICS IN OTORHINOLARYNGOLOGY, HEAD AND NECK SURGERY 2015; 14:Doc08. [PMID: 26770282 PMCID: PMC4702057 DOI: 10.3205/cto000123] [Citation(s) in RCA: 29] [Impact Index Per Article: 3.2] [Reference Citation Analysis] [Abstract] [Key Words]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Indexed: 11/30/2022]
Abstract
Endonasal endoscopic sinus surgery is the standard procedure for surgery of most paranasal sinus diseases. Appropriate frame conditions provided, the respective procedures are safe and successful. These prerequisites encompass appropriate technical equipment, anatomical oriented surgical technique, proper patient selection, and individually adapted extent of surgery. The range of endonasal sinus operations has dramatically increased during the last 20 years and reaches from partial uncinectomy to pansinus surgery with extended surgery of the frontal (Draf type III), maxillary (grade 3-4, medial maxillectomy, prelacrimal approach) and sphenoid sinus. In addition there are operations outside and beyond the paranasal sinuses. The development of surgical technique is still constantly evolving. This article gives a comprehensive review on the most recent state of the art in endoscopic sinus surgery according to the literature with the following aspects: principles and fundamentals, surgical techniques, indications, outcome, postoperative care, nasal packing and stents, technical equipment.

Kirkby S, Hayes D, Ginn-Pease M, Gatz J, Wisely CE, Lind M, Elmaraghy C, Ryan-Wenger N, Sheikh SI. Identification of new bacterial and fungal pathogens on surveillance bronchoscopy prior to sinus surgery in patients with cystic fibrosis. Pediatr Pulmonol 2015; 50:137-43. [PMID: 24737627 DOI: 10.1002/ppul.23027]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/22/2013] [Accepted: 02/10/2014] [Indexed: 11/07/2022]
Abstract
BACKGROUND Flexible fiberoptic bronchoscopy was performed prior to functional endoscopic sinus surgery (FESS) while under general anesthesia to collect bronchoalveolar lavage fluid (BALF) for lower respiratory tract cultures in patients with cystic fibrosis (CF). METHODS A retrospective chart review was performed on all CF patients who underwent combined FESS and bronchoscopy between January 2009 and October 2010. Along with demographic data, bacterial, fungal, and acid fast bacillus culture data from BALF was collected and compared to oropharyngeal swab and sputum cultures obtained over the year prior to FESS and bronchoscopy. RESULTS A total of 77 patients were enrolled with mean age 12.5 ± SD 6.5 (range 2-29) years. Mean FEV1 was 86% ±18.4 (range 33-128) % of predicted. Patients averaged 6.5 (range 1-13) sputum or OP cultures in the year prior to FESS. BALF cultures identified a new bacterial pathogen in 19% (n=15) of patients, which altered antibiotic regimen immediately in two patients and sub-acutely in five patients. BALF cultures identified a new fungal pathogen in 42% (n=32) of patients, which resulted in the addition of antifungal therapy in eight patients. BALF cultures did not identify previously undetected AFB culture positive patients. No significant differences were found between patients with and without new discoveries of bacterial or fungal pathogens with regards to key clinical demographic data, lung function parameters, healthcare utilization, or need for antibiotics over the year prior to FESS. There was no relationship between the total number of respiratory cultures obtained in the year prior to bronchoscopy and the identification of new bacterial or fungal pathogens. CONCLUSIONS Surveillance BALF cultures obtained prior to FESS identified bacterial and fungal pathogens not previously detected by sputum or OP swab cultures in a cohort of CF patients with chronic sinus disease. Moreover, the identification of these new pathogens altered clinical management in a small number of patients.
